免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

如何更新一个苹果开发证书

苹果开发证书是苹果公司为开发者提供的一种身份验证机制,用于在开发和发布苹果应用时进行身份验证。苹果开发证书的有效期为一年,过期后需要进行更新。本文将介绍如何更新一个苹果开发证书,包括原理和详细步骤。

一、原理

苹果开发证书是一种数字证书,包含了开发者的身份信息和公钥。在使用苹果开发者工具进行开发和发布应用时,需要使用该证书进行身份验证。苹果开发证书的有效期为一年,过期后需要进行更新。更新苹果开发证书的过程分为以下几个步骤:

1. 生成新的证书请求:开发者需要使用Keychain Access工具生成一个新的证书请求文件(.certSigningRequest文件),该文件包含了开发者的公钥和身份信息。

2. 在苹果开发者中心提交证书请求:开发者需要将生成的证书请求文件上传到苹果开发者中心,进行身份验证和证书签发。

3. 下载新的证书:苹果开发者中心会根据开发者的身份信息和公钥,签发一个新的证书,并提供下载链接。

4. 安装新的证书:开发者需要将下载的证书安装到本地计算机的Keychain Access中,以便在开发和发布应用时进行身份验证。

二、详细步骤

1. 生成新的证书请求

打开Keychain Access工具,选择菜单栏中的证书助手->请求证书。在弹出的对话框中,选择“保存到磁盘”,并选择一个保存路径,生成一个新的证书请求文件(.certSigningRequest文件)。

2. 在苹果开发者中心提交证书请求

在苹果开发者中心登录开发者账号,选择“证书、标识和配置文件”->“证书”->“+”->“开发”->“iOS App Development”,在弹出的对话框中,选择“继续”,并上传生成的证书请求文件。在提交证书请求时,需要进行身份验证和证书签发,这可能需要几分钟的时间。

3. 下载新的证书

在苹果开发者中心的证书页面中,找到刚刚提交的证书请求,并下载新的证书。下载的证书文件为.p12格式的文件。

4. 安装新的证书

将下载的证书文件双击打开,Keychain Access工具会自动启动,并将证书安装到“登录”或“系统”钥匙串中。在安装证书时,需要输入证书密码。

完成以上步骤后,开发者就可以使用新的证书进行开发和发布应用了。

三、总结

本文介绍了如何更新一个苹果开发证书的原理和详细步骤。更新苹果开发证书是开发和发布应用的必要步骤,开发者需要及时更新证书,以确保应用的正常发布和运行。


相关知识:
苹果证书不可移除
苹果证书是指苹果公司颁发的数字证书,用于验证应用程序的身份和完整性。在iOS系统中,应用程序必须使用有效的苹果证书才能在设备上安装和运行。然而,一些用户会发现,在他们的设备上安装了一些应用程序后,无法从设备中删除相应的证书。这是因为苹果证书有一些限制和保护
2023-04-07
苹果签名软件什么意思
苹果签名软件指的是能够对iOS设备上的应用程序进行签名的工具或服务。在iOS设备上,只有经过苹果官方签名的应用程序才能被安装和运行。因此,开发者或普通用户需要使用苹果签名软件对应用程序进行签名,以便在iOS设备上安装和使用。苹果签名软件的原理是将开发者或用
2023-04-07
苹果签名应用开发
苹果签名应用开发是指将开发好的应用程序打包成ipa文件,并通过苹果官方提供的签名机制进行签名,以便于在iOS设备上安装和使用。下面将详细介绍苹果签名应用开发的原理和流程。一、签名机制原理苹果签名机制是一种数字签名技术,通过数字证书对应用程序进行签名,以确保
2023-04-07
苹果信任证书弹不出来
苹果信任证书弹不出来的问题,是指在使用iOS设备或Mac电脑时,无法打开或安装某些应用程序或配置文件,因为系统无法验证证书的真实性。这可能是因为证书已过期、被吊销、或者是由于网络连接问题等原因导致的。下面我们来详细介绍一下这个问题的原理和解决方法。什么是证
2023-04-07
苹果万能签名
苹果万能签名是一种通过自制的描述文件和证书来对苹果设备进行非官方签名的方法,以达到在非越狱设备上使用第三方应用程序的目的。该方法可以绕过苹果官方的应用程序审核,使得开发者和用户可以自由地选择使用各种应用程序。本文将详细介绍苹果万能签名的原理和实现方法。一、
2023-04-07
签名ios无需上架
iOS系统中的签名是为了保证应用的安全性,防止用户下载和安装未经过苹果官方审核的应用。但是,有时候开发人员或者测试人员需要安装一些未经过审核的应用,这时候就需要使用签名工具进行签名。在iOS中,签名工具主要有两种:Xcode自带的签名工具和第三方的签名工具
2023-04-07
苹果p8证书文件
苹果P8证书文件是一种用于iOS设备推送通知的证书,它可以让开发者向用户发送推送通知。在本文中,我们将详细介绍P8证书文件的原理以及如何创建和使用它。1. P8证书文件的原理P8证书文件是苹果推送通知服务(APNs)的一种认证方式。APNs是苹果公司提供的
2023-04-07
ios证书申请生成
iOS证书是用于对应用程序进行签名以及发布到Apple Store的必备文件。在iOS开发中,证书是不可或缺的一部分,因为它们允许你构建和发布应用程序。在本文中,我们将介绍iOS证书的申请和生成过程。iOS证书的种类iOS证书主要分为开发证书和发布证书两种
2023-04-07
ios分发证书
iOS分发证书是用于将iOS应用程序分发给其他人的一种证书。这些证书可以在企业内部分发应用程序,也可以在App Store之外分发应用程序。下面将对iOS分发证书的原理和详细介绍进行解释。1. iOS分发证书的原理iOS分发证书是一种数字证书,用于验证分发
2023-04-07
ios14
iOS14.1证书信任是指在iOS14.1操作系统中,用户可以选择是否信任某个应用程序的证书。证书是一种用于验证软件安全性的数字凭证,通过验证证书可以确定软件是否来自于可信的开发者,并且是否被篡改过。在iOS14.1中,用户可以通过打开证书信任开关来控制是
2023-04-07
ios 打包证书私钥
在iOS开发中,打包应用需要使用开发者证书和私钥。本文将详细介绍iOS打包证书私钥的原理和步骤。1. 什么是开发者证书和私钥开发者证书是苹果公司颁发给开发者的一种身份证明,用于证明开发者的身份和开发者的应用程序是经过苹果公司认证的。开发者证书是由苹果公司颁
2023-04-07
ios 受信任证书存储区
iOS 受信任证书存储区是一个用于存储可信任证书的安全存储区,它的作用是确保设备上的应用程序能够安全地与远程服务器通信。在本文中,我们将详细介绍 iOS 受信任证书存储区的原理和功能。iOS 受信任证书存储区的原理iOS 受信任证书存储区是一个由苹果公司维
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4